What Is the Salary of a Media Buyer?
Similarly, Programming language implementation daily campaign results analysis by Nestle’s media buyers ensure that campaigns produce the intended effects, such as increased website traffic or higher sales figures. The salary for a media buyer varies depending on their degree of experience, where they live, and the size of the business they work for. The typical base pay for a media buyer in the United States is reportedly around $60,000 per year, according to Glassdoor. Senior media buyers make the highest salaries, but salaries can vary from $40,000 to $91,000 annually.
